Bhubaneswar: As the holy month Kartik began from today, as many as 2000 habisyalis (Women devotees who observe Kartik brata in Puri) will get free accommodation, Mahaprasad and health care under Kartik Habis Brata Yojana.

Aimed at facilitating free lodging, health care and food for the Hindu widows during the holy month, the Odisha government unveiled ‘Kartik Habis Brata Yojana’ on Saturday. Chief minister Naveen Patnaik launched the programme at Secretariat via video conference.
